“Miss, it’s better to change out of your going-out clothes before going to sleep.”

With her eyes half-closed, Lilia shrugged off the dress she had been wearing and handed it to Yupi, slipping her head into the sky-blue pajamas Yupi was holding.

“Yaaawn.”

Rubbing her blurry eyes, she yawned repeatedly and collapsed into bed, burrowing into the blanket.

Even buried under the covers, Lilia whispered to Kiki, who she was holding in her arms, with a still-dazed expression.

“Phew… this isn’t a dream, right?”

The little creature nodded, bracing its tiny eyes.

“Pssht!”

“Then you can only take a one-hour nap before bathing, okay? Promise!”

“Mm, promise.”

“Oh my, you must be really sleepy. Sleep well.”

Muttering that, Yupi left the room.

Click.

As soon as the door closed, Lilia and Kiki pulled off the covers and sat up.

Their previously blurry eyes were now full of energy and curiosity, as if nothing had happened.

“Let’s summon them quickly.”

Lilia immediately released mana and summoned the keys.

“Oh, I can summon two at once?”

Placed side by side, the two keys looked completely different.

The golden Key of Authority gleamed with power, crowned with a regal decoration, floating weightily in the air.

Meanwhile, the new key shimmered with a clear, watery blue, flitting around the room on its own, full of life and energy.

Words appeared in the magic book.

[Please check the name of the new key.]

“Oh, right. The Key of Authority also had its name written on its shaft, didn’t it?”

But at that moment, the new key floated upward, reaching almost to the ceiling.

“Whoa? Hey, where are you going?”

Sighing, Lilia took a deep breath and spoke to Kiki.

“Kiki, I think this key’s a bit of a troublemaker. How do we catch it?”

“Pssht.”

Kiki quickly jumped onto the desk and snatched the key, bringing it back.

“Oh, good job! You’re pretty capable.”

Lilia held the key tightly with both hands.

“Clutch.”

“Alright, alright.”

She slid a small bag of jerky toward Kiki with her foot, as if paying a reward.

She could hear the little one munching on the jerky with tiny chomps.

But Lilia’s gaze was completely fixed on the new key.

Just holding it made her fatigue disappear and energized her.

“This is truly amazing power.”

The top of the key had a blue droplet-shaped ornament.

“I think Tiana’s key looked like this too!”

Lilia smiled happily as she examined the body of the key.

[Healing]

Seeing those two letters, Lilia’s face lit up with a broad smile.

It was the Healing Key she had wished for from the very beginning.

The key that the heroine Tiana had possessed, which had healed and saved countless people.

“…Finally, I can cure Father’s illness.”

Tears welled up in Lilia’s bright green eyes with emotion.

At that moment, the magic book flipped pages with a shararack sound.

[♟Healing Key

  • Heals the body from poisons, curses, injuries, diseases, unconsciousness, or disabilities.

  • Does not affect the dead.

  • Cannot cure all illnesses.]**

Reading the first line, Lilia exclaimed, “Ooooh,” until her eyes stopped at the last line.

“Cannot cure all illnesses?”

So the Healing Key might not be able to cure her father’s disease?

Her heart sank immediately at that thought.

“This can’t be… No way.”

Her heart felt like it was crumbling from disappointment and anxiety.

But she couldn’t believe it until she saw it with her own eyes.

“…N-no, this isn’t good. No, Father’s disease might still be curable. After all, the key was summoned by the heroine herself!”

While gathering her resolve, she noticed the final line.

[-If you have the ?? Key, you can use near-miraculous healing.]

So if she got the question-marked key, she could perform near-miraculous healing…

It seemed the keys could affect each other.

Maybe keys interacted with one another.

After all, the Key of Authority also had the power to discover and summon new keys.

Other keys must have similar powers.

“The more I learn, the more amazing it is. There must still be many hidden powers.”

Lilia blinked slowly.

“Anyway, I need to see the Healing Key’s effect with my own eyes.”

The line about not being able to cure all illnesses lingered again.

Would the Healing Key not completely cure an incurable disease?

“But I can still cure Father’s disease. It’ll be fine.”

Holding onto that fragile hope, Lilia hurried to Clacid’s sickroom.


Meanwhile, Bellita, watching Conrad from afar as he was ignored by Lilia, descended the hall stairs with a graceful stride.

She looked amused, her lips curling into a wide smile.

“Oh my, look at that. Didn’t I say? Don’t underestimate her just because she’s young.”

“……”

Conrad relaxed his furrowed brows when he saw Bellita, but it only made him look as emotionless as usual.

“You remember what I said clearly, right?”

Bellita’s crimson eyes shone sharply.

He remembered exactly what she had said in the garden that day.

But it wasn’t funny at all.

That little girl’s magical power was no joke…

“Yes, Aunt. Do you have anything else you want to say?”

“I just wanted to remind you. It seemed like our eldest niece had forgotten.”

“I have not forgotten.”

Conrad answered coldly, and Bellita let out a scoffing laugh.

“You really take after your father.”

“I’m not sure if that’s a compliment or not.”

“Your niece’s magic is metal-type, right? Well, I learned one fact about metal-type magicians.”

Her soft whisper made Conrad’s eyes widen suddenly.

“What do you mean?”

“I’ll tell you if you promise to help me… How about it?”

Conrad licked his dry lips and replied,

“I’ll think about it.”

“Why hesitate so much?”

Bellita teased him with a sly smile.

“What if you end up stealing Grandfather’s attention?”

“You wouldn’t waste your attention on such a foolish girl anyway.”

But Conrad’s eyes betrayed a flicker of unease.

Bellita, biting back a smile, said,

“Looks like you’re already worried. You don’t need to be so guarded. I’m Osdel’s older sister, and I support you. I’m on your side, someone you can trust.”

“……”

“If you want to hear the rest of the story, come here.”

Bellita handed him a business card with the location of her boutique in the city center.

“Why meet at a place like this?”

“That’s silly. It’s my shop. Come visit sometime. You can even bring your fiancée.”

Smiling warmly, Bellita walked past a pale-looking Conrad and headed to the reception room.

She turned on a shining communication device and answered.

“Yes, hello. Our prince, it’s Mom. I miss you so much. When will you come?”

Watching Bellita fidget and disappear, Conrad intentionally dropped the business card and quickly turned away.
